Feature Artist  January 2007

Charlene Gallagher moved to Sun City in October 2004 from Houston, Texas. Years before that, she learned the basics of oil painting from a local artist and teacher, Shalle Cozac, who taught some techniques used by the old masters.  They painted together with a group of friends and artists. She had to put this aside when she returned to the working world as a secretary for a number of years, until she moved to Sun City. Now that she has the time to paint again, she paints primarily for her own enjoyment and relaxation and enjoys the lessons available locally. She likes to try different subjects and techniques to see if she can create something new and pleasing. She feels that the painting itself is more important than the finished product.  She has worked primarily in oils thus far, but is beginning to experiment with watercolor and other mediums.
